So, what exactly is Montessori?
Let’s be honest, we’ve all heard the word “Montessori” thrown around, but what does it really mean?
Montessori education, founded by Dr. Maria Montessori, is built on the belief that children learn best when they’re allowed to explore, question, and discover things on their own. Instead of sticking to strict routines and heavy textbooks, Montessori classrooms are filled with hands-on materials, open-ended tasks, and, perhaps most importantly, freedom. Not chaos, but thoughtful, guided freedom.
Children are given the space to move around, choose their activities, and spend as much (or as little) time as they need mastering a concept. It sounds simple, but the impact is powerful.

Here’s what you’ll typically find in these classrooms:
- Mixed-age groups that let younger kids learn from older peers, and older ones gain confidence as mentors.
- Materials are designed to stimulate the senses and encourage independent thinking.
- Teachers who act more like gentle guides than lecturers.
- A calm, respectful environment where children genuinely enjoy learning.

What About Waldorf Schools?
While exploring options, you might also hear about Waldorf schools in Coimbatore. These schools also take a holistic approach to education, focusing more on art, storytelling, and imagination, especially in the early years.
Montessori and Waldorf both aim to raise thoughtful, well-rounded children, but they go about it differently. Montessori is more hands-on and academic, while Waldorf leans into play and creativity. Both approaches can lead to wonderful outcomes; the right one just depends on your child’s personality and what you value as a parent.
How to Choose the Right School in Coimbatore
Here’s the truth: no school, Montessori or otherwise, is perfect for everyone. But when you start visiting schools, you’ll start to feel it in your gut when you find one that just fits your child.
If you’re starting your search, here’s what we recommend:
- Visit during class hours — Look at how the children behave. Are they engaged? Calm? Curious?
- Observe the teachers — Are they kind? Patient? Are they interacting with the kids in a way that feels warm and respectful?
- Ask about values — Don’t just talk about curriculum. Ask how they handle discipline, how they celebrate creativity, and how they support different kinds of learners.
- Trust your instincts — You know your child better than anyone else. If a place feels right, it probably is.
